Understanding the Core Principles of Online Casino Games
The foundation of success in any casino game, whether it's slots, blackjack, roulette, or poker, rests on a firm grasp of the underlying principles. For instance, understanding the house edge is crucial. The house edge represents the inherent advantage the casino has over the player in the long run. Different games have different house edges. Often card games, when played with optimal strategy, can have a comparatively lower house edge than games of pure chance like slots. This doesn't guarantee short-term wins, but it signifies a better potential return over time. Understanding volatility is also critical. High volatility games offer the chance for large payouts, but these wins are infrequent. Low volatility games offer smaller, more frequent payouts. Choosing a game that aligns with your risk tolerance and bankroll is an important first step.
The Role of Random Number Generators (RNGs)
A crucial aspect of online casino fairness is the use of Random Number Generators (RNGs). RNGs are algorithms that produce sequences of numbers that appear random, ensuring that the outcome of each game is independent and unbiased. Reputable online casinos utilize rigorously tested RNGs that are regularly audited by independent third-party agencies. These audits verify that the RNGs are functioning correctly and that the games are truly fair. Look for casinos that display seals of approval from recognized testing agencies like eCOGRA or iTech Labs. These seals provide assurance that the casino is committed to maintaining a fair and transparent gaming environment. The presence of a certified RNG is a cornerstone of trustworthy online gambling.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Volatility |
|---|---|---|
| Slots | 2% – 15% | Variable – Low to High |
| Blackjack (Optimal Strategy) | 0.5% – 1% | Low to Medium |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low to Medium |
| Roulette (American) | 5.26% | Low to Medium |
Selecting a game to play requires balancing your risk tolerance with your understanding of the inherent advantages the house possesses. For those who prefer a more analytical approach, blackjack and poker offer opportunities to employ strategy and potentially lower the house edge. Alternatively, slots can provide a simpler, more casual gaming experience, though it's important to be aware of their typically higher house edge and variable volatility. Leveraging Betting Strategies for Enhanced Odds
Moving beyond casino games, sports betting presents a different set of strategic considerations. A successful sports bettor often combines knowledge of the sport with a disciplined approach to wagering. This involves careful research, analyzing team form, player statistics, and understanding the impact of external factors such as injuries or weather conditions. Simply picking your favourite team is rarely a winning strategy. Instead, focus on identifying value – situations where the odds offered by the bookmaker do not accurately reflect the true probability of an outcome. Arbitrage betting, while complex, represents another strategy where bettors exploit discrepancies in odds across different bookmakers to guarantee a profit. However, arbitrage opportunities are typically small and require significant capital to be worthwhile.
Understanding Different Betting Markets
The world of sports betting extends far beyond simply predicting the winner of a match. A wide variety of betting markets are available, offering different levels of risk and potential reward. Moneyline bets are the most straightforward, simply asking you to pick the winner. Spread bets require you to predict the margin of victory, adding a layer of complexity. Over/Under bets focus on whether a specific statistic (such as the total number of goals) will be over or under a specified threshold. Prop bets allow you to wager on specific events within a game, such as a player scoring a goal or a team receiving a certain number of yellow cards. Understanding these different markets and their associated odds is essential for identifying value and making informed betting decisions.
- Moneyline: Predicting the outright winner.
- Spread: Betting on the margin of victory.
- Over/Under: Betting on a total score.
- Props: Betting on specific events within a game.
- Futures: Betting on events that will happen in the future.

The Importance of Bankroll Management
Regardless of whether you’re playing casino games or engaging in sports betting, effective bankroll management is the cornerstone of sustainable success. A bankroll is the total amount of money you’ve allocated specifically for gambling. The fundamental principle is to only wager a small percentage of your bankroll on any single bet or game. A commonly recommended guideline is to risk no more than 1-5% of your bankroll on a single wager. This helps to mitigate the risk of ruin, ensuring that you can weather losing streaks without depleting your funds. Setting predetermined stop-loss and take-profit limits is also crucial. A stop-loss limit defines the maximum amount you’re willing to lose in a given session or period, while a take-profit limit defines the amount you’ll withdraw once you’ve reached a desired level of profit.
Strategies for Effective Bankroll Allocation
There are several strategies for allocating your bankroll based on your risk tolerance and playing style. The fixed stake strategy involves wagering the same amount on each bet, regardless of your bankroll size. This is a conservative approach suitable for risk-averse players. The proportional betting strategy involves wagering a fixed percentage of your bankroll on each bet. This allows your bet size to grow as your bankroll increases, but it also means your losses will be proportionally larger during losing streaks. The Kelly Criterion is a more advanced mathematical formula that aims to maximize the long-term growth of your bankroll, but it requires accurate assessment of the probability of winning and can be risky if implemented incorrectly. Choosing the right bankroll management strategy depends on your individual circumstances and risk profile.

Responsible Gaming and Self-Regulation
The excitement of online gaming can be captivating, but it's paramount to prioritize responsible gaming practices.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is the first step towards ensuring a healthy relationship with these activities. These signs include spending more time or money on gambling than you can afford,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ying to friends and family about your gambling habits, and experiencing feelings of guilt or regret after gambling. If you recognize any of these signs in yourself or someone you know, it’s crucial to seek help. Numerous resources are available, including helplines, support groups, and professional counseling services.

These tools may include deposit limits, loss limits, session time limits, and self-exclusion options. Deposit limits restrict the amount of money you can deposit into your account within a specific period. Loss limits cap the amount of money you can lose over a given timeframe. Session time limits restrict the amount of time you can spend logged into your account. Self-exclusion allows you to voluntarily ban yourself from accessing the casino for a specified period. Utilizing these tools proactively can help you stay in control of your gambling and prevent potential problems.
